Ability Shetland offers adults with disabilities the opportunity to take part in various sporting events. Volunteers join in and have fun helping our members enjoy their activities.

Kingswells Community Centre and Webster Park provide welcoming facilities for use by all members of the community and are continuing to develop and grow for the needs of our future generations.
